Output 63c74c18363a667ccab67305b2501083e6c95813f0b49b3f07616a7d40a6d244:122

value
288252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0693df51a7a25ae6bcccbe307bc7c0172346d78e OP_EQUAL
address
32Ho83ZhgGN5Bn1J3ZvCPx2FrW4rA7mqk2
transaction
63c74c18363a667ccab67305b2501083e6c95813f0b49b3f07616a7d40a6d244
spent
true